Navigating the Storm: How Hurricane Season Impacts SC Basketball

Hurricane season and SC basketball – a combination that might seem unusual, but it's a reality that can significantly impact the team's preparations, schedules, and even the overall morale. The Atlantic hurricane season, which officially runs from June 1st to November 30th, can bring with it a range of disruptions, from travel delays to facility closures, and, in extreme cases, even forced relocations. For the Gamecocks, these disruptions can be particularly challenging. Their training schedules, which are meticulously planned and executed, can be thrown off course by unexpected weather events. Imagine a crucial practice session canceled due to a hurricane warning or a recruiting trip postponed because of a tropical storm. These small but significant setbacks can accumulate, potentially affecting the team's performance on the court.

Furthermore, the psychological impact of a hurricane can't be overlooked. Players and coaches may have to deal with the stress and anxiety associated with protecting their families, securing their homes, and staying informed about the evolving weather situation. This can be especially difficult for players who are away from their families and who may be worried about the safety of their loved ones back home. The team's support staff plays a crucial role in providing assistance and resources during these times, helping players cope with the additional emotional burden. In addition to these challenges, the Gamecocks' basketball program also needs to consider the logistical complexities of travel. Games may need to be rescheduled, and the team might face challenges getting to and from away games. Transportation disruptions can be particularly frustrating, especially when they come at the beginning or the end of the season when travel arrangements are usually less flexible. The athletic department must be prepared to handle various contingencies, including securing alternative lodging, adjusting practice schedules, and maintaining communication with relevant authorities. However, the university and the athletic department usually have comprehensive emergency management plans in place, but even the best plans are tested when the unpredictable nature of hurricanes strikes.

The university's emergency management teams work closely with the athletic department to ensure the safety of student-athletes, staff, and facilities. This involves monitoring weather patterns, issuing timely alerts, and coordinating evacuation procedures if necessary. The safety of the players and the support staff is always the top priority.
